World Work Dental Bib Roll – Blue (50 × 60 cm) Pack of 80 provides immediate, sanitary coverage for dental patients. Crafted from 1‑ply absorbent paper and 1‑ply polyethylene film, each bib is waterproof, soft, and hygienic. Designed in tear‑off roll format, it ensures efficient dispensing and full chest coverage. Ideal for clinics and nursing homes seeking reliable single‑use protection.

The bib roll is composed of absorbent cellulose paper laminated with a tear‑resistant polyethylene (PE) layer. This 2‑layer structure offers high fluid absorption while maintaining impermeability, without adhesives. The embossed surface enhances dryness, breathability, and overall comfort. Biocompatible and skin‑friendly, it protects both clothing and skin during clinical care.
Directions To Use
Position roll near treatment chair and pull out a single bib sheet.
Tear along the perforation to detach a sheet.
Place bib around the patient’s neck, ensuring chest and shoulders are covered.
If adhesive strips exist, secure snugly—not too tight—for patient comfort.
Proceed with procedure; monitor placement mid‑treatment.
After treatment, gently remove bib by lifting from shoulders and dispose according to hygiene protocols.
Wipe patient’s neck and chest with a damp disposable towel post‑procedure.
Safety Information
- Do not reuse or attempt to sterilize.
- Ensure hands are clean before application to avoid contamination.
- Dispose of used bibs in appropriate clinical waste bins—do not recycle contaminated items.
- Store rolls in dry, ventilated conditions below 80 % relative humidity and ambient temperature to maintain integrity and hygiene.
